Possible Causes of Soot Damage
Soot damage commonly occurs due to various types of fires, including kitchen accidents, electrical malfunctions, or heating appliance failures. Small sparks or open flames can quickly ignite nearby combustible materials, leading to fire incidents. Even minor fires can produce significant soot residue that spreads beyond the initial source, contaminating walls, furniture, and ventilation systems.
In some cases, improper ventilation or delayed fire suppression can exacerbate soot buildup. Over time, this residue can settle into porous surfaces and worsen if not cleaned promptly. Additionally, malfunctioning appliances such as space heaters or malfunctioning chimneys can cause fires that result in heavy soot deposits. Recognizing the root cause helps us address the damage effectively and prevent future incidents.

How soon should I call a professional after a fire incident?
It’s best to contact our experts as soon as possible after a fire incident. Prompt action prevents soot from setting deeper into surfaces, making cleanup easier and more effective. Early intervention also reduces health risks associated with inhaling soot particles.

Will soot damage affect the air quality in my home?
Yes, soot particles can linger in the air and pose health risks, especially for young children, seniors, or those with respiratory issues. That’s why our deodorization and air filtration processes are essential parts of our restoration service, ensuring your indoor environment is safe and healthy again.
